Find the scale if:

Answers

The scale used on the map is 1 centimeter to 12.5 kilometers.

How to find the scale?

When we do a scale drawing of something in scale (like a map, that represents a given location) the dimensions suffer a change of scale.

This means that each unit on the scale drawing not represents the same unit on the original thing.

On this case we have a map where a actual distance of 50 kilometers is represented by a distance of 4cm (this means that each 4cm in the map are equivalent to 50 kilometers in the actual place).

Then the scale will be in cm to km, and to get the scale we can write:

4cm = 50km

Dividing both sides by 4 we get:

1cm = 50km/4 = 12.5 km

Then we conclude that the scale used for the map is 1 centimeter to 12.5 kilometers.

Points A and B have coordinates A(-4, 2) and B(3,-6). Find the coordinates of point P, the weighted average of points A and B, in which point A
has a weight of 2 and point 8 has a weight of 5.
A) (-2,-²)
B) (-2)
C) (1,-)
D) (1,-13)

Answers

Answer:

  C)  P(1, -26/7)

Step-by-step explanation:

You want the weighted average of A(-4, 2) and B(3,-6) using weights 2 and 5, respectively.

Weighted average

Each of the values is multiplied by the corresponding weight, and the sum of those products is divided by the total of the weights to obtain the weighted average.

  P = (2A +5B)/(2+5)

  P = (2(-4, 2) +5(3, -6))/7 = (-8 +15, 4 -30)/7 = (7, -26)/7

  P = (1, -26/7)

The coordinates of P are (1, -26/7).
